Product Specifications

Specification Detail
Thickness 25 mm
Density 60 kg/m³
Slab Size 1200 × 600 mm
Slabs per Pack 16
Coverage per Pack 11.52 m²
Material Acoustic Mineral Wool
Fire Rating Euroclass A1
Thermal Conductivity Approx. 0.034 W/mK
Installation Method Friction fit

Acoustic Performance Guidance

While 25mm slabs are not intended as a standalone soundproofing solution, they play a critical role within multi-layer acoustic systems.

They are highly effective when combined with:

  • Acoustic plasterboard

  • Resilient bars

  • Double-stud or staggered stud constructions

  • Acoustic membranes

Used correctly, SilentCloud slabs reduce cavity resonance and significantly enhance overall system performance.


Frequently Asked Questions

Is 25mm acoustic mineral wool effective?
Yes. The 25mm format is ideal where space is limited, particularly in ceilings and lining systems. For higher sound reduction targets, thicker slabs should be used where cavity depth allows.

Is this product designed for sound or thermal insulation?
SilentCloud is engineered primarily for sound absorption, with secondary thermal benefits.

Is it safe for use in homes?
Yes. The product is non-combustible, fibre-stable, and suitable for residential environments.

Can it be used in ceilings?
Yes. It is commonly installed above plasterboard ceilings to reduce airborne noise transfer between floors.
